Explanation

The correct option is 1: Child development is a continuous and complex process that follows a predictable pattern, but it is not a smooth, steady upward climb. Instead, it is commonly understood to follow a 'spiral path.' The spiral pattern suggests that the child moves forward in development (progressing to the next level) but often takes temporary pauses to consolidate the learning or skills acquired in the previous stage.
